The $2 Circulating Coins, Specimen (1996– ) series of Canada in the World Coins contains 1 distinct entries.

Struck in bimetallic composition, Canada started issuing $2 coins in 1996 in response to demand for the need of this higher circulating denomination. The specimen issues are frosted on the devices and made for collectors -- not intended for circulation.
